Join us for the first in a 3-part series examining the history and tradition of revolutionary action in Boston. Together...
08/11/2026

Join us for the first in a 3-part series examining the history and tradition of revolutionary action in Boston. Together, we will rediscover the richness of American history through the stories of both famous and lesser-known innovators of revolutionary thought and action in the 18th century.

The evening will present a wide range of perspectives from our featured panelists:

Historian Thomas Plant on “Colonel George Middleton and The Bucks of America," a little-known story about African American contributions to the Revolutionary War.

Dr. Alexandria Russell on “Finding Phillis: Phillis Wheatley's Memorials in Boston & Beyond"

Dr. Aabid Allibhai reprising his timely and significant commissioned report on “Race & Slavery at the First Church in Roxbury.”

Date and time: August 21, 2026, at 6:00pm
Location: 10 Putnam Street, Roxbury, MA 02119

Running time: 1-1/2 to 2 hours.
